MABLE "MAXINE" WRIGHT

Posted

Mable “Maxine” Wright was born March 7, 1934 in Stoutland, Missouri to Arthur J. Marshall and Marie Houser Marshall. She passed away Thursday, October 12, 2023 in Lebanon at the age of eighty-nine years, seven months and five days.

Maxine was raised in the Stoutland and Lebanon areas. In addition to other places of employment in Lebanon, the majority of her career was at The Durham Company where she spent twenty-one years.

She was a woman of faith and was a member at Tabernacle Baptist Church. She loved God and the family has peace knowing she is with Him for eternity.

Maxine was preceded in death by her parents; one son, Leland; her brothers, Raymond, George, and Charles Marshall; two sisters, Lavonna McNary and an infant sister, Geneva.

She is survived by her daughter, Donna Gleb of Lebanon; her sister, Pauline Rector of Lebanon; six grandchildren; eight great-grandchildren; a host of nieces and nephews; and many other relatives and friends.

Maxine enjoyed gaming and playing cards with her sister, brother and sister-in-law. She also went to Branson with her daughter and sister when she could and liked going to the shows there. She loved going to Padre Island with her siblings. The warm, Texas air and beach breeze made her very happy.

She loved her family very much and looked forward to times they could spend together. Maxine will truly be missed by those who knew and loved her.

Funeral services were held at 2 p.m. Tuesday, Oct. 17, 2023, at Holman-Howe Funeral Home with burial in Lebanon Cemetery. A memorial has been established to the Lebanon V.F.W. No. 4107 and donations may be made through the funeral home.
